>> On Sep 8, 2009, at 8:14 PM, Raffi R wrote:
> ...
>> > In org-mode normally, I can get this behaviour by pressing C-0 C-x
>> > C-e.  Looking at org.el suggested that I should be able to simply
>> > provide the 0 as an argument, i.e. using (org-export 0). However,
>> > org-export seems to ignore that 0.
>>
>> (let ((current-prefix-arg 0))
>>   (call-interactively 'org-export))

> Here, incidentally, is the function I was writing. It works now!
> It is intended to be bound to C-c l in the agenda buffer, and
> was written by imitating org-agenda-refile:
>
> (defun org-agenda-store-link (arg)
>  "Store a link to the item at point."
>  (interactive "P")
>  (let* ((marker (or (get-text-property (point) 'org-hd-marker)
>                     (org-agenda-error)))
>         (buffer (marker-buffer marker))
>         (org-link-to-org-use-id t))
>    (with-current-buffer buffer
>      (save-excursion
>        (save-restriction
>          (widen)
>          (goto-char marker)
>          (let ((current-prefix-arg 0))
>            (call-interactively 'org-store-link)))))))
>
> Is this the right way to do it?
